TsukubaUniversity is among Japan’s most prominent nationwide universities, situated in Tsukuba, Ibaraki (developed by the Japanese Government). The university has 28 scholastic clusters and colleges of around 16,500 trainees (since 2014). An area of 258 hectares (636 acres) covers the primary Tsukuba school, making it the second-largest single school in Japan.

Why research study at the University of Tsukuba? Working grownups can enlist in graduate programs at the university, which likewise runs university- connected K-12 schools inTokyo STEMM fields (science, innovation, engineering, mathematics, and medication), athletics, and interdisciplinary fields connected to it are the university’s instructional strengths. It lies in Tsukuba’s Science City, which has more than 300 research study institutes.

Eligibility

  • EligibleCountries: Applications are accepted from all around the world
  • EligibleCourse or Subjects: Undergraduate or Master degree program in any topic used by the university
  • EligibilityCriteria: To be qualified, the candidates need to satisfy all the following/given requirements:
  • Those who are economically in requirement and have problem participating in school (home earnings of less than 5 million yen)
  • First and second-year trainees who have Asian citizenships (consisting of Japanese citizenship) and live in Japan and participate in routine professors at the following universities
    TohokuUniversity, Ibaraki University, Tsukuba University, Utsunomiya University, Gunma University, Saitama University, Chiba University, Ochanomizu University, Telecommunications University, Tokyo University, Tokyo Foreign Language University, Tokyo Marine University, Tokyo Gakugei University, Tokyo Institute of Technology, Tokyo Agricultural and Industrial University, Hitotsubashi University, Yokohama National University, Niigata University, Toyama University, Yamanashi University, Shinshu University, Kanazawa University, Shizuoka University, Nagoya University, Nagoya Institute of Technology, Toyohashi Institute of Technology, Kyoto University, Osaka University,
    TheTakasaki University of Economics, Maebashi Institute of Technology, Tokyo Metropolitan University, Yokohama City University, Chiba Prefectural University of Health Sciences
    AoyamaGakuin University, Gakuin University, Keio University, International Christian University, Sophia University, Chuo University, Tokyo Science University, Hosei University, Meiji University, Rikkyo University, Waseda University
  • Those who have the Japanese language capability (usually N2 or greater) essential for studying at university
  • Those who are healthy and have exceptional scholastic efficiency
    Standard grades for second-year university student
    ? GPA embraced universities: 2.5 or greater
    ? GPA non-adopted universities: Average 3.5 points or greater in regards to the following points
    Excellent(Hide, S, A, 80 points or greater) Etc.) Number of topics x 5 points
    Good(B, 70-79 points, and so on) Number of topics x 3 points
    Possible(C, 60-69 points, and so on) Number of topics x 1 point
  • Those who can get the suggestion of the president of the university
  • Those who have actually not gotten other benefit-type.
